Handing down excellence in the art of printing

Founded by Charles Przedborski in 1971 in Paris, Imprimerie du Marais has set a standard for excellence in printing. The atelier has been managed by his children Jacky, Karine and Shirley since 1991. The printshop operates worldwide through its branches in Paris, London, New York and Geneva, delivering bespoke, high-end printed material globally. Its Paris headquarters house eight workshops, specialising in techniques ranging from DTP and photo-proofing to hand-finishing, foiling, embossing and debossing, offset printing and silk-screen printing, prototyping and packaging, as well as eco-design. This multiple skill base enables Imprimerie du Marais to offer a wide range of services trusted by luxury brands and creative agencies alike.

Committed to a sustainable approach, this French printing atelier carries out annual assessments of its carbon footprint, sources eco-designed materials and promotes a positive working environment. With a diverse team that engages in solidarity projects, Imprimerie du Marais ensures the longevity of its printing craftsmanship by supporting future generations through internships and apprenticeships.
